Frequently asked questions about mobile inflatable noise barriers

Mobile inflatable noise barriers are used for a variety of temporary noise issues in construction, infrastructure, industry, and events. In practice, this often raises questions about acoustic performance, construction, safety, regulations, and applicability.

What are mobile inflatable noise barriers?

Mobile inflatable noise barriers are temporary, modular noise barriers with proven acoustic performance that can be quickly erected without heavy foundations.

When are mobile noise barriers applied?

Mobile noise barriers are used for temporary activities in construction, infrastructure, industry and events where noise pollution towards the surrounding area must be limited.

What is the advantage of inflatable noise barriers over fixed ones?

Inflatable noise barriers are flexible, quick to deploy and can be used without permanent foundations, making them suitable for temporary situations.

How much noise do mobile inflatable noise barriers reduce?

Depending on the configuration, mobile inflatable noise barriers achieve noise reduction of approximately 20 dB to more than 50 dB, based on laboratory measurements.

Are inflatable noise barriers effective at low frequencies?

Yes, inflatable noise barriers are also effective at low frequencies, provided that sufficient mass, water-filled layers and the correct barrier height are used.

What do Rw, C and Ctr mean in noise barriers?

Rw indicates the weighted airborne sound insulation, while C and Ctr are correction terms for mid/high and low frequencies respectively.

How high can mobile inflatable noise barriers be erected?

Mobile inflatable noise barriers are constructed to a standard height of approximately 3, 5 or 7 metres, depending on the application and structural conditions.

How are mobile noise barriers anchored?

Mobile noise barriers are temporarily anchored using anchor pins or ballast solutions, among other things, depending on the surface, wind load and barrier height.

Are inflatable noise barriers safe under wind load?

Yes, inflatable noise barriers are safe in windy conditions when they are used in accordance with their design and are assessed structurally on a project-by-project basis.

Are mobile noise barriers allowed by law?

Yes, mobile noise barriers are often recognised within licensing procedures as an effective measure to reduce noise pollution.

Are mobile inflatable noise barriers suitable for temporary permits?

Yes, mobile inflatable noise barriers have been developed specifically for temporary applications and are well suited to temporary permit requirements.
